Title of Collaborative Activity:

National Clinical Care Commission (NCCC)

Description of Collaborative Activity:

The National Clinical Care Commission (NCCC) evaluates and provides recommendations on the coordination and leveraging of federal programs related to complex metabolic or autoimmune diseases that result from insulin-related issues and represent a significant disease burden in the United States, including complications due to such diseases. The HHS Assistant Secretary for Health (ASH) provides guidance and oversight for the Commission’s function and activities. The Office of Disease Prevention and Health Promotion (ODPHP) will provide management and support services for the Commission’s activities. The NCCC conducted its activities through October 2021 and submitted its final report of all findings and recommendations to the HHS Secretary and Congress.
